Weather
July unleashes full St. Louis summer fury - hot, humid, and relentless. The heat index regularly pushes into the 100s°F, and that Mississippi River humidity makes everything sticky. Afternoon thunderstorms provide brief relief but add to the mugginess.
32°C high22°C low8 rain days

July Tips
- •Plan indoor activities during peak afternoon heat (1-5 PM)
- •Hydrate constantly - the humidity is deceptively draining
- •Hotel rates peak for summer vacation season

April through June brings perfect weather and blooming flowers in Forest Park. The humidity hasn't kicked in yet, and outdoor festivals start picking up steam. September and October deliver crisp air and fall colors — ideal for walking the riverfront or exploring neighborhoods on foot.
Summer gets sticky. July and August see temperatures pushing 90°F with humidity that makes it feel worse. But this is when the city comes alive — outdoor concerts, baseball season, and festivals every weekend. Just pack light, breathable clothes and plan indoor activities for the hottest part of the day.
Winter can be brutal with ice storms and temperatures dropping below freezing. January through March sees fewer crowds and lower hotel rates, but many outdoor attractions close or reduce hours.
